site stats

Sql server recursive function

Web20 Feb 2024 · This recursive part of the query will be executed as long as there are any links to non-visited nodes. So, here is a complete SQL query retrieving all paths from the node … Web11 Apr 2024 · You can use the window function ROW_NUMBER () and the APPLY operator to return a specific number of rows from a table expression. APPLY comes in two variants CROSS and OUTER. Think of the CROSS like an INNER JOIN and the OUTER like a LEFT JOIN. It will largely depend on your preference, but I often choose ROW_NUMBER () due to my …

how to call function recursively in sql server?

Web13 Jul 2024 · Far more interesting and powerful is the recursive CTE. It has the same features as the non-recursive version, but specifies two SELECT statements separated by UNION or UNION ALL. When the recursive CTE query runs, the first SELECT generates one or more seed rows which are added to the result set. Web1 Mar 2012 · CREATE FUNCTION getJuniorList ( @doctorId int ) RETURNS @juniorlist TABLE ( -- columns returned by the function doId int NOT NULL, firstName nvarchar(255) NOT … black hills running co https://lixingprint.com

SQL Server Recursive Query with Recursive CTE (Common Table ... - Kodyaz

Web7 Jun 2024 · Recursive CTE Tried several iterations of: WITH B AS ( [Num], [Best], [Effective Rate]) AS ( SELECT * , [Best] FROM A WHERE [Num] = 0 UNION ALL SELECT A.* , (1 - [Effective Rate]) * A. [Best] FROM B JOIN A ON A. [Num] = B. [Num] + 1 ) Web6 Apr 2024 · 揭示十年数据库经验,告诉你如何轻松应对常见问题(SQL 小虚竹). ️作者简介:大家好,我是小虚竹。. 2024年度博客之星评选TOP 10🏆,Java领域优质创作者🏆,CSDN博客专家🏆,华为云享专家🏆,掘金年度人气作者🏆,阿里云专家博主🏆,51CTO专家博主🏆. PC端 ... WebAn SQL Server recursive query is formed of three sections. WITH RecursiveCTEQuery AS ( {Anchor Query} UNION ALL {Query joined to RecursiveCTEQuery} ) SELECT * FROM RecursiveCTEQuery Code The anchor query within the recursive CTE query is the first section. Anchor query is the start up row for recursion. black hills ruck march

Understanding SQL Server Recursive CTE By Practical …

Category:How to call a recursive function in sql server - Stack …

Tags:Sql server recursive function

Sql server recursive function

Return TOP (N) Rows using APPLY or ROW_NUMBER() in SQL Server

WebSQL recursive query (SQLServer / Oracle recursive query) [grammatical difference analysis] After SQL Server 2005, MSSQL starts with a method of recursive queries. Compare the way to start writing a stored procedure or write function. This way is more simple and flexible. Oracle also has its... Web7 Jun 2024 · Recursive CTE with Windowed Function. From all that I've tried, it seems that the recursive segment of the CTE is calculated independently of the other results, and …

Sql server recursive function

Did you know?

Web19 Oct 2024 · Recursive CTE Syntax A recursive CTE references itself. It returns the result subset, then it repeatedly (recursively) references itself, and stops when it returns all the results. The syntax for a recursive CTE is not too different from that of a non-recursive CTE: WITH RECURSIVE cte_name AS ( cte_query_definition (the anchor member) UNION ALL Web19 Oct 2024 · Recursive CTE Syntax. A recursive CTE references itself. It returns the result subset, then it repeatedly (recursively) references itself, and stops when it returns all the …

Web6 Oct 2024 · The recursive execution query is then joined to the initialization query using the UNION ALL keyword. The result set is based on the direct subordinate as returned by the … WebStep 1: Open SQL Server Management Studio and connect to the database. Step 2: Expand the database where you want to create a function. Expand Programmability. Step 3: Right-click on Functions and select New. You get 3 options – Inline Table-valued Function Multi-Statement Table-valued Function Scalar-Valued Function Create Functions in SSMS

WebRecursive update without using Cursor or While (query optimization) Consider this tiny example: http://sqlfiddle.com/#!18/dfb68/2 I have a simple table (for the sake of simplicity, ID is omitted and let's assume that NumA is sequential from 1 to n) WebOver 8 years of experience in MS SQL Server Database Administration, Design, Development & Support.Good Expertise in installation of 2000/2005/2008 R2/2012/2014 MS SQL serversExperience wif upgrading SQL Server software to new versions (side by side and In-Place) and applying Service packs and hot fixes.Implemented Always-On High availability …

Web18 Mar 2024 · SQL Server 200 and later offers three types of recursion: stored procedures common table expressions functions The Database Journal article shows how to build SQL Server solutions to the described problem, with all three recursion types. Only stored procedures will work as a MySQL recursive query solution for us here.

Web14 Sep 2024 · A recursive SQL common table expression (CTE) is a query that continuously references a previous result until it returns an empty result. It’s best used as a convenient … black hills running clubWeb27 Dec 2009 · ALTER FUNCTION [dbo]. [fnSplit2] ( @OLDSTRING AS VARCHAR (100), @DELIMETER AS VARCHAR (1) ) RETURNS @MYTABLE TABLE (COUNTER … black hills roofing rapid cityhttp://stevestedman.com/I74HC black hills running companyWebBenefits of Stored Procedures Precompiled execution SQL Server compiles each Stored Procedure once and then reutilizes the execution plan. This results in tremendous performance boosts when Stored Procedures are called repeatedly. Reduced client/server traffic if network bandwidth is a concern in your environment then you'll be happy to learn … black hills roundup groundsWeb21 May 2024 · Recursive CTEs are unique, such that they are allowed to reference their own. With this special ability, you can use recursive CTEs in solving problems where other queries cannot. Recursive CTEs are best in working with hierarchical data such as org charts for the bill of materials. gaming computers under $1 000Web22 Jun 2015 · Anyhow, there are many reasons you need a recursive CTE where maxrecursion > 100. A sequential list of numbers is one of them, and CTE is a very fast way to generate that. create function... gaming computer ssd or hddWebWe then walk through all possible valves reachable from the current one, and make a recursive call back to the same function to find the "downstream" cost. For each possible ending valve, we compute which one is the best (has reduced the most pressure), and return that back to the caller. gaming computers with bad credit